WebAug 31, 2012 · This router is located in downstairs and connected to ADSL2 modem. SSID set to nixcraft on wireless # 2 and an IP address set to 192.168.1.1. This router works in client bridge mode and located in upstairs. All computers and devices connected to wireless router #1 and #2 can share files and other resources with each other. Switch an extra internet router into Repeating Mode to use it as … arsalan khawaja mdWebJul 17, 2024 · 4. If you mean directly connecting the phone line to your Ethernet router, no it won't work. You might even damage your router! DSL has voltages, rates and protocols which are completely incompatible with Ethernet. You need an DSL modem to convert the DSL signal to an Ethernet signal, which you can then feed into your Ethernet router. arsalan khan linkedinWebMar 4, 2024 · 1. Click the Wireless tab.
